Welcome to Hampstead, North Carolina—a hidden gem nestled in Pender County that beautifully blends small-town charm with modern amenities. Known for its picturesque landscapes, friendly community, and proximity to stunning beaches, Hampstead is an ideal place for families, retirees, and anyone looking to enjoy a tranquil lifestyle while remaining close to the vibrant coastal culture.

Hampstead boasts a variety of outdoor activities, from fishing and boating on the Intracoastal Waterway to hiking through lush parks and nature preserves. The area is also home to top-notch schools, making it a popular choice for families seeking a nurturing environment for their children. With local shops, delightful eateries, and community events, Hampstead fosters a welcoming atmosphere that makes you feel right at home.
